1.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is the definition of Weather?

Back

Weather refers to the short-term atmospheric conditions in a specific place at a specific time, including factors like temperature, humidity, precipitation, and wind.

2.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What is the definition of Climate?

Back

Climate is the long-term average of weather patterns in a particular area over a significant period, typically 30 years or more.

3.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

How does Weather change over time?

Back

Weather can change from day to day or even hour to hour, influenced by various atmospheric conditions.

4.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

How does Climate change over time?

Back

Climate changes slowly over long periods due to factors like global warming, natural cycles, and human activities.

5.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

Give an example of Weather.

Back

An example of weather is a sunny day with a temperature of 25°C.

6.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

Give an example of Climate.

Back

An example of climate is a region that has hot summers and mild winters, like a Mediterranean climate.

7.

FLASHCARD QUESTION

Front

What does it mean when we say 'the average daily temperature'?

Back

The average daily temperature is the mean temperature recorded over a 24-hour period, often used to describe climate.
